Renting Europe Verified No Rating Freelancer account rent 24 7 teamwiever
Discussion in 'Freelancer.com Accounts - Buy Sell Trade' started by kazokaoe, 8/19/20.
Loading...
- Similar Threads
-
- Replies:
- 2
- Views:
- 112